Shannon and I stopped at Stewart Park from 11:30 till noon or so.  To
Dave's list from earlier I'll add a Long-tailed Duck along the light house
jetty swimming with a couple of Hooded Mergs,  and a Lesser Black-backed
Gull on a piece of ice along the very east side of the lake about 2/3 of
the way south from East Shore Park to Stewart. The LBBG was very
conveniently sitting right next to a Greater Black-backed,  giving a very
nice clear contrast.
